The ILS system is part of a group of systems that provide airports with their international classifications and, therefore, is an invaluable tool for a modern airport and a system that demands the greatest regard for the integrity of the systems used.
The systems provided by Park Air Systems and installed by DPS include the latest internationally accredited ILS CAT-III B (three-B) usage enabling aircraft to land in what would normally be more hazardous conditions like fog and mist, which could cause traffic to be diverted to another airport. The systems to be installed at both airports are recognised by the UAE GCAA, UK CAA SRG and in accordance with ICAO regulations.

The 'South Runway' project at Dubai International Airport is due for completion early in the second quarter of 2007 with the Dubai World Central International Airport project scheduled to take approximately 10 months from its commencement.

As well as the ILS systems for Abu Dhabi International, DPS and PAS have a strong portfolio of work in providing aviation, airport systems and support with projects ranging from the implementation of the Ground Movement Radar at Abu Dhabi and Dubai International Airports, Instrument Landing Systems for Sharjah International, as well as enhancing and modernising Air Traffic Services for Fujairah International Airport.
